    We have been customers of Aloha Family Tax and Bookkeeping Services, specifically *******************************, for many years. For the 2022 tax year, we submitted all required documents on March 25, 2023. I received a notice via text message from Aloha Family on April 18 that extensions had been filed and it was a slow year for returns. Our taxes were ready for us to sign on June 3, I reached out to Aloha Family to get information on why we owed $10,244 in Federal taxes because of withholding selections, in the previous tax year we were given advice from Aloha Family specifically to avoid those in the 2023 tax year. I requested an appointment to discuss this, so we knew what to do differently again for ****. I finally received another text message on June 9 stating that there had been some medical complications but our preparer was well enough to finalize the return, but it did not address my specific question to meet. The text message on June 9 was the last time I heard from Aloha Family. I attempted to reach them via text message, email, and through their mobile app. None of my messages were answered. On July 24 I sent another text message saying I had not heard anything and we still at that point had not filed our 2022 taxes. I needed to connect with them to get answers for my situation and to finalize and submit the return. Those messages also were not answered. I finally had to find another person with an entirely different company to file our 2022 return on August 16. They were ready for signature on August 29. We paid the amount we owed and then received a notice that we owed $11,215 in penalties and interest. We paid this amount as well. The amount we owed and the penalties were a massive financial hardship. I see Aloha Family as responsible for the penalties we accrued, we had not yet accrued any interest when I was trying to connect with them initially.
